All rights reserved. 10 Requirements for Hybrid Cloud Enterprise Data Center (Private Cloud) Service Provider Public Cloud • Transparency: Transparently migrate any application to public cloud - No change to application’s IP address • Consistency: Ensure consistent operation (network policies, firewall policies, …) across Enterprise DC and public clouds • Security: Maintain complete isolation in public cloud (across multiple enterprises) © 2010 Cisco and/or its affiliates.
